A bag of rice has a mass of 3.18 pounds. Find its mass in kilograms

1 pound = 0.453592 Kilograms
Mass of the rice in pounds = 3.18 pounds
3.18 pounds = (3.18*0.453592) Kilograms
                     = 1.442424 Kilograms
The mass of the rice in kilograms is 1.442424 Kilograms.

Given the slope m=4 what is the perpendicular slope
ELEN [110]
When a line is perpendicular, the slope is the negative reciprocal. Therefore, since the slope is 4, the slope of a line perpendicular is -1/4
